// WithStore configures the provider with a custom [database.Store] implementation.
//
// By default, the provider uses the [database.NewStore] function to create a store backed by the
// given dialect. However, this option allows users to provide their own implementation or call
// [database.NewStore] with custom options, such as setting the table name.
//
// Example:
//
//	// Create a store with a custom table name.
//	store, err := database.NewStore(database.DialectPostgres, "my_custom_table_name")
//	if err != nil {
//	    return err
//	}
//	// Create a provider with the custom store.
//	provider, err := goose.NewProvider("", db, nil, goose.WithStore(store))
//	if err != nil {
//	    return err
//	}
func WithStore(store database.Store) ProviderOption {
	return configFunc(func(c *config) error {
		if c.store != nil {
			return fmt.Errorf("store already set: %T", c.store)
		}
		if store == nil {
			return errors.New("store must not be nil")
		}
		if store.Tablename() == "" {
			return errors.New("store implementation must set the table name")
		}
		c.store = store
		return nil
	})
}

// WithAllowOutofOrder allows the provider to apply missing (out-of-order) migrations. By default,
// goose will raise an error if it encounters a missing migration.
//
// For example: migrations 1,3 are applied and then version 2,6 are introduced. If this option is
// true, then goose will apply 2 (missing) and 6 (new) instead of raising an error. The final order
// of applied migrations will be: 1,3,2,6. Out-of-order migrations are always applied first,
// followed by new migrations.
func WithAllowOutofOrder(b bool) ProviderOption {
	return configFunc(func(c *config) error {
		c.allowMissing = b
		return nil
	})
}

// WithDisableVersioning disables versioning. Disabling versioning allows applying migrations
// without tracking the versions in the database schema table. Useful for tests, seeding a database
// or running ad-hoc queries. By default, goose will track all versions in the database schema
// table.
func WithDisableVersioning(b bool) ProviderOption {
	return configFunc(func(c *config) error {
		c.disableVersioning = b
		return nil
	})
}
